Overview of Contemporary Hip Hop musician Scarface

From Houston, Texas, comes the famous Hip Hop musician known as Scarface. He established the Southern Hip Hop culture, and as a result, he is now regarded as one of the most important and influential figures in the genre. With more than three decades of expertise, he has demonstrated his versatility as an artist by successfully fusing a range of musical genres into his work.

Scarface has always stayed true to his beginnings as a contemporary hip-hop artist, getting his inspiration from his surroundings and life experiences. He possesses a special talent for using his lyrics to create vivid pictures that communicate raw emotion and profound significance. His music continues to inspire and have an impact on subsequent generations of Hip Hop artists thanks to his strong voice and unusual flow, which have become trademarks of his style.

The influence of Scarface on the Hip Hop community cannot be emphasized. He has received various honors and medals for his contributions, including entry into the Hip Hop Hall of Fame. Fans all over the world will continue to celebrate and value his music for many years to come, solidifying his legacy as a trailblazer and innovator in the genre.

What are the latest songs and music albums for Contemporary Hip Hop musician Scarface?

American hip hop artist Scarface, who hails from Houston, has recently put out some outstanding music. Hip-hop enthusiasts must listen to his most recent album, "Work Ethic (Chopnotslop Remix)," which was released in 2022. The CD is a terrific addition to his catalog because it includes some of his classic songs reworked with a modern twist.

The 2022 single "Decoded (feat. Scarface) [BONUS TRACK]" by Scarface is a total banger. The song demonstrates his lyrical prowess and demonstrates his capacity to remain current in the hip-hop industry, which is constantly changing. Another 2022 single, "Street Made," is a flawless fusion of Scarface's recognizable style and contemporary sounds.

"Deeply Rooted: The Lost Files," a collection of unheard songs that were recorded during the "Deeply Rooted" sessions, was released by Scarface in 2017. Fans of Scarface who have been impatiently awaiting new songs from the musician will enjoy the album. Another essential Scarface album, "Deeply Rooted," was published in 2015 and has some of his finest work.

Scarface's music has always reflected his experiences in life, and his most recent albums are no different. His contribution to the hip hop genre is unrivaled, and his music is still loved by listeners all over the world. Scarface is a true icon in the hip-hop community because of his music, which is a testament to his work ethic and commitment to his profession.
